Transaction 32831693151fd940735ae6170168ba15554e202da3bbb5318ef00b274250a214
1 Input
1 Output
-
32831693151fd940735ae6170168ba15554e202da3bbb5318ef00b274250a214:0
- value
- 14845
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 42a1b1414f35468777cc8dce05812cf0543db400 OP_EQUAL
- address
- 37mLDnkgPeGJjhbWHGeFWs4gcFbY3Bk39R